2026 Canadian municipal elections launch with Ontario nominations and BC candidate session

Nominations for Ontario's 2026 municipal elections opened in early August and will close on August 21, after which campaign activities will intensify ahead of the October 26 vote. The Association of Municipalities of Ontario will hold its annual conference in Ottawa from August 16‑19, marking the final event under President Robin Jones, who has led the organization since 2024.

In British Columbia, the District of Tofino is hosting a Candidate Information Session on August 17 for prospective mayoral and council candidates. The meeting will cover the roles of elected officials, council decision‑making, governance versus operations, financial planning, ethical responsibilities and the nomination process.

Both events signal the start of a busy election season for municipalities across Canada, with candidates and officials preparing for the upcoming polls.
